The deoxyribonucleoprotein complex from the archaebacterium Methanosarcina barkeri: characterization and ultrastructural localization of the chromosomal protein MC1

Abstract

The Methanosarcina barkeri protein, methanogen chromosomal protein 1 (MC1), a basic polypeptide of 93 amino acid residues, has been localized in the DNA-rich areas on immunolabelled bacterial cryosections revealed with the protein A – gold method. This localization strongly supports the previous studies concerning the association of the protein MC1 with the DNA in vivo. In the M. barkeri deoxyribonucleoprotein complex, the protein MC1 accounts for about 90% of the total proteins, and the protein MC1 so DNA ratio (by weight) is equal to 0.11. Staphylococcal nuclease digestion data and microscopic observations have failed to reveal the presence of repeating structural units and suggest that the protein MC1 is unevenly distributed along the DNA.
